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ky radiated optimism during a recent meeting with European journalists in Paris, following discussions with French President Emmanuel Macron. The gathering was held against a backdrop of the Eiffel Tower illuminated in Ukraine's national colors, a poignant symbol of solidarity. Zelensky's visit was part of broader discussions with diplomats from 30 nations focused on establishing a "coalition of the willing" aimed at providing security guarantees to Ukraine amid ongoing conflicts.
The warm welcome stood in stark contrast to Zelensky's previous visit to the White House, where he faced criticism from President Donald Trump and Vice President J.D. Vance before the suspension of U.S. military aid. After engaging in diplomacy with European allies, Zelensky managed to secure the restoration of U.S. assistance. However, lingering doubts remain about the reliability of the U.S. as an ally, particularly in light of Trump's past actions which left many in Ukraine and Europe uneasy.
In the interview, Zelensky expressed hope that the U.S. would firmly resist Russian demands during ongoing negotiations, while emphasizing Ukraine's unwavering position in defense of its territory. He acknowledged the importance of maintaining strong U.S. support, especially after the damaging experience of military intelligence cuts under the Trump administration.
Despite challenges, Zelensky remains hopeful about Europe's future defense spending, which might allow the continent to increasingly stand on its own. He described Europe as having "discipline and no chaos," contrasting it with the tumultuous U.S. political landscape. He refrained from directly critiquing Trump yet called out the influence of Russian narratives that seem to permeate American political discourse.
As Zelensky navigates the complexities of international relations, he also reflects on his ambitions for a peaceful Ukraine, where his children can walk safely. His commitment to defending Ukraine's sovereignty is steadfast, as he prepares for a long struggle ahead while exhibiting confidence in the emerging European coalition that seeks to fortify Ukraine’s defenses. Despite the pressures he faces, Zelensky's determination to lead his nation through these trying times is palpable, as he contrasts his youth with Putin's perceived decline.
